Frequently asked questions

What is the average house price on Brenka Avenue, Liverpool?
The average sold price on Brenka Avenue is £105,847, across 4 sales since 1997. The median is £107,000 — the middle price, which a few unusually expensive sales cannot pull upward.
When did a property on Brenka Avenue last sell?
The most recent recorded sale on Brenka Avenue was 1, BRENKA AVENUE, which sold for £164,000 on 24 Jul 2020.
How many properties are there on Brenka Avenue?
3 separate addresses have sold on Brenka Avenue since 1997, across 1 postcode (L9 5AW). That is not the same as the number of homes on the street — a property that has never changed hands since 1995 does not appear in Land Registry records.

About this data

Every figure on this page is calculated from the 4 sales HM Land Registry has recorded on Brenka Avenue since 1997 — what buyers actually paid, not asking prices or estimates. A home that has not changed hands since records began in 1995 will not appear. Sales are matched to this street by postcode and by the street component of the registered address, so a neighbouring street with a similar name is not counted. The Price Paid dataset covers England and Wales only; see Scotland and Northern Ireland.
